The Area

From the unique wooden tower of the Parish Church of St Mary, on a clear day you can see the sea and beyond Canterbury inland as well as the white cliffs of Ramsgate.

Woodnesborough can be traced back to the Domesday Book in 1086, carrying an abundance of legends and tales as well as historical sites.

The village takes its name from the Saxon god of wisdom Woden. He gave his name to the third day of the week “Woden’s Day” now known as Wednesday.

Woodnesborough, Sandwich is situated about one and a half miles from Sandwich. The larger towns of Canterbury, Deal, Dover and Thanet (Ramsgate, Broadstairs & Margate) with a variety of shops and entertainments are in easy reach by either road or rail with a regular bus service.

Neighbouring Eastry, just 1.4 miles from Woodnesborough has a Doctors surgery, fish bar, pub, primary school and Village Hall hosting classes, clubs and societies including WI, Snooker Club, Horticultural Society and pre-school.

The village hall in Ash, 1.7 miles from Woodnesborough has a number of clubs and societies too including Brownies and Rainbow Groups.

Woodnesborough's new village hall (soon to be completed) will have a number of clubs and societies including a Mother and Toddler Group. The Woodnesborough Football Club venue also holds Karate classes for all the family.

The picturesque town of Sandwich with a population of around 4500 can be reached by foot or road.Just two miles from the sea it offers many attractions including a railway station, schools, takeaways, pubs, restaurants, shops, a library, a supermarket, dentist, doctors, vets, cinema, post office, police office, river boat and a plethora of clubs and societies and of course The Royal St George's Golf Club where The Open Championship has been played 14 times and Prince’s 27 hole Championship links course.There are regular festivals each year providing entertainment for everyone.

The vibrant City of Canterbury with the oldest cathedral in England, shops, The Marlowe Theatre, pubs and restaurants is just 30 minutes by road. Dover 20 minutes away with its castle and harbour with regular ferries to the continent.

Deal with an excellent range of independent shops, a number of supermarkets, 3 weekly markets, 2 castles, wonderful architecture, a pier and 2 small museums all within walking distance is just 18 minutes by road or 6 minutes by rail from Sandwich station.

Education & Nurseries

Sir Roger Manwood’s School in Sandwich was inspected by Ofsted in April 2012. The Inspectors judged the school to be outstanding in every respect.

Also is Ofsted rated “Good” in 2012, Sandwich Technology School which “is one of the new breed Academies. We are a high-achieving secondary modern school with a successful Sixth Form, serving Sandwich and its surrounding village communities”.

Nearby Eastry Church of England Primary School was rated “Outstanding” in its last Ofsted report of 2009. With a school roll of approximately 200 pupils.

Sandwich Junior School was opened on the St. Bart's road site in 1967 and was originally designated as a through primary. However, in 1977 two separate schools were created and even though the infant pupils returned to the original Victorian building in School Road, Sandwich, many exceptionally close links between the two institutions were retained and continue to this day.Both schools rated “Good” in their 2012 Ofsted inspection.

Transport Links

Sandwich railway station is just 2 miles from Woodnesborough, Canterbury is approximately 30 minutes by road, Dover 20 minutes.

Ramsgate is just 12 minutes by train linking to London Charing Cross and Canon Street and Ashford International with links to Euro Star services. HS1 (high speed) services are also available on this line to London St Pancras International in less than one hour.
